Barclays has reported an 18% rise in profit, based on the company’s recently released earnings as covered by MarketWatch. The profit increase was accompanied by an upward revision to the bank’s full-year income guidance, signaling management’s confidence in stronger revenue generation ahead. While specific segment-level details were not disclosed in the initial report, the guidance lift reflects expectations for improved net interest income or fee income across the bank’s operations. This marks a period of positive momentum for the UK-based lender, which has been focusing on cost discipline and strategic investments. The profit figure represents a year-over-year improvement, though exact earnings per share or net income figures were not provided in the source. The income guidance upgrade suggests that Barclays may benefit from a favorable interest rate backdrop and resilient client activity in its corporate and investment banking divisions. The profit rise could be attributed to a combination of better-than-expected revenue streams and effective cost management. Lifting income guidance indicates that Barclays may outperform earlier forecasts, possibly driven by stronger trading income or higher lending margins. This development comes as European banks continue to adapt to regulatory changes and competitive pressures. The guidance upgrade might also reflect the bank’s ability to capitalize on market volatility and client demand for advisory services. For the UK banking sector, the news could be interpreted as a sign of relative stability, though individual bank performances may vary. Investors monitoring Barclays may view the profit increase and raised guidance as positive signals, but the actual impact will depend on broader economic trends, including interest rate decisions by the Bank of England and the health of the UK economy.
